<h2>Golden Thai: A Traditional Gem in the Heart of Chicago's University Village</h2> <p>Looking for an authentic Thai dining experience? Look no further than Golden Thai, located at 1509 W Taylor St in the bustling University Village neighborhood of Chicago. This unassuming restaurant may not have the flashiest decor or the trendiest cocktails, but what it lacks in frills it more than makes up for in flavor and authenticity.</p> <p>Chef and owner, Kanya Chalermchaikit, brings her decades of experience in the culinary arts to every dish she prepares. From classic pad thai to spicy curries and stir-fries, each dish is carefully crafted to showcase the bold flavors and fresh ingredients that are the hallmark of Thai cuisine.</p> <p>Menu items include:</p> <ul> <li>Pad Thai: Thin rice noodles stir-fried with eggs, bean sprouts, scallions, and ground peanuts</li> <li>Tom Yum Soup: Spicy and sour soup with lemongrass, lime juice, mushrooms, and your choice of protein</li> <li>Massaman Curry: A mild and creamy curry with potatoes, peanuts, and your choice of protein</li> <li>Drunken Noodles: Wide rice noodles stir-fried with basil, peppers, onions, and your choice of protein</li> <li>Green Papaya Salad: Shredded green papaya mixed with tomatoes, green beans, peanuts, and a spicy lime dressing</li> </ul> <p>But what really sets Golden Thai apart from other Thai restaurants in the area is their commitment to authenticity. From the use of traditional Thai herbs and spices to the careful preparation of each dish, you can taste the difference in every bite.</p> <p>Located in the heart of University Village, Golden Thai is just a short walk from the University of Illinois at Chicago campus and is a popular spot for students and faculty alike. <h2>Tahoora Sweets & Bakery: A Sweet Haven in Chicago's Devon Neighborhood</h2> <p>Tahoora Sweets & Bakery is a hidden gem in Chicago's Devon neighborhood, offering a wide variety of traditional Indian sweets and snacks. The bakery shares space with a counter-serve eatery, making it the perfect place to grab a quick bite or satisfy your sweet tooth. Located at 2345 W Devon Ave between Claremont Ave and Western Ave, Tahoora Sweets & Bakery is a must-visit for anyone who loves traditional Indian sweets.</p> <p>The bakery offers a range of sweets, including assorted sweets, custom sweets, laddoo, halwa, kalakand, katli, barfi, Bengali, baklava, sugar-free, other varieties, and nimco.
